Best notebooks: specifications needed

For a better review of the proposed laptops, we have carried out a thorough research with some firm clauses:

  • All proposed laptops must be equipped with SSD mass storage: none of the items proposed have a primary magnetic hard disk. This means spending a little more, but the advantage in everyday life is unmatched, the system readiness is surprisingly greater, the risk of breakage far less, especially for a notebook that is carried frequently.
  • All notebooks have at least 8 gigabytes of DDR4 ram: considering the minimum specifications required by the basic operating system, an increasing work with web browsers, and the use of multiple software open at the same time, 4 GB of ram would be insufficient. Furthermore, the previous DDR3 technology would result in a noticeable reduction in performance and speed, but not a considerable cost savings.
  • All proposed notebooks have processors intel i3/i5/i7 series 8 o AMD Ryzen: in the face of a few euros more, it is advisable not to look at the purchase of a computer with a disposable tool, but, however cheap, always evaluate it as a tool aimed at lasting over time and keeping up with the needs of the future . It should also be added that the production houses of the other internal components of the notebook, together with the software houses that develop programs for both common and specific use, have been supporting these two technologies much better for years now. Especially when it comes to touching high-performance components, or specific programs (such as drawing and engineering).
